#4f7ba1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4f7ba1 is composed of 31% red, 48.2% green and 63.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.9% cyan, 23.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 207.8 degrees, a saturation of 34.2% and a lightness of 47.1%. #4f7ba1 color hex could be obtained by blending #9ef6ff with #000043.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#4f7ba1 color description : Dark moderate blue.

#4f7ba1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4f7ba1 has RGB values of R:79, G:123, B:161 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 5208993.

Shades and Tints of #4f7ba1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020203 is the darkest color, while #f5f8fa is the lightest one.
